Study Of The Loss Characteristics Of Nitrogen And Phosphorus From The Fields In The Riverhead Protection Region Of Huangpu Upriver

In this paper the loss pattern of nitrogen and phosphorus from the fields in the riverhead protect region of Huangpu upriver are studied based on the planting patterns, high-density water distributing and other related local status by collecting and analyzing the content of NO3-N, NH4-N, total nitrogen and soluble total phosphorus of the water samples. Effecting factors such as raining process, fertilization, crop types are all considered. Determining and evaluating methods of the loss pattem of nitrogen and phosphorus from field are also discussed in the paper.It is showed that multi-points group samples in regional area can be used to reveal the effect of crop types and its growing seasons on the nitrogen and phosphorus loss. The loss potential of nitrogen and phosphorus can be quantified by this method when it's studied combining with runoff and infiltration experiments.The loss rates of total nitrogen and total soluble phosphorus from the vegetable fields are respectively 7.32 and 0.27. They are 15 and 2 times of that from the rice-wheat rotation fields which are 0.442 and 0.12 respectively. And the concentrations of total nitrogen and total soluble phosphorus in the top-water of the vegetable fields are also higher than that of crop fields. The infiltration experiment shows that the infiltrating loss rates of nitrogen and the soluble phosphorus are less than 2% and 0.3% respectively.The study also shows that the losses of nitrogen and the soluble phosphorus are related to the growing seasons. In high-rainfall seasons the concentrations of nitrogen and the soluble phosphorus are much higher in both the top-water of the fields and river water compared with low-rainfall seasons, which is 2-5 times and 2 times respectively for the soluble phosphorus. Same conclusion on the losses of nitrogen and phosphorus can be gained with the runoff experiment while it is maybe affected by fertilization.The research gets the runoff and infiltrating loss rate from fields of riverhead protect region of Huangpu upriver. And nitrate is the main loss form of nitrogen. The study also shows that the rtmoff loss rate of single crop is 10.15-49.39%, which is 15.1%, 30.6% and 22.4% in the Xicen, Zhujiajiao and Maqiao respectively. And the runoff loss rate of wheat is higher than that of rice. The infiltration rates of Chinese flat cabbage, cabbage and barley are 55.1%, 54.6% and 56.6% respectively which there are not great difference among them. This indicates that about half of rainfall loss from infiltrating to groundwater. And the nitrogen and phosphorus in this part of water are one of the leading causes to groundwater pollution. The loss rates of nitrate in the runoff and infiltration experiments are 24~53% and 23~70.5% respectively, which is all higher than the loss of NH4-N.
